Stratimikos Package Browser (Single Doxygen Collection)  Version of the Day
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Groups Pages
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 123]
oCbase
oCLinearOpWithSolveBase
|oCThyra::Amesos2LinearOpWithSolve< Scalar >Concrete LinearOpWithSolveBase subclass in terms of Amesos2
|oCThyra::AmesosLinearOpWithSolveConcrete LinearOpWithSolveBase subclass that adapts any Amesos_BaseSolver object
|oCThyra::AztecOOLinearOpWithSolveConcrete LinearOpWithSolveBase subclass implemented using AztecOO
|\CThyra::BelosLinearOpWithSolve< Scalar >Concrete LinearOpWithSolveBase subclass in terms of Belos
oCLinearOpWithSolveFactoryBase
|oCThyra::Amesos2LinearOpWithSolveFactory< Scalar >
|oCThyra::AmesosLinearOpWithSolveFactoryConcrete LinearOpWithSolveFactoryBase adapter subclass that uses Amesos direct solvers
|oCThyra::AztecOOLinearOpWithSolveFactoryLinearOpWithSolveFactoryBase subclass implemented in terms of AztecOO
|\CThyra::BelosLinearOpWithSolveFactory< Scalar >LinearOpWithSolveFactoryBase subclass implemented in terms of Belos
oCLinearSolverBuilderBase
|\CStratimikos::LinearSolverBuilder< Scalar >Concrete subclass of Thyra::LinearSolverBuilderBase for creating Thyra::LinearOpWithSolveFactoryBase objects and Thyra::PreconditionerFactoryBase objects on demand for various Trilinos linear solver and preconditioner packages
oCMatrixTestPacket
oCBelos::MultiVecTraits< ScalarType, Thyra::MultiVectorBase< ScalarType > >Specialization of MultiVecTraits using Thyra::MultiVectorBase
oCBelos::OperatorTraits< ScalarType, Thyra::MultiVectorBase< ScalarType >, Thyra::LinearOpBase< ScalarType > >Specialization of OperatorTraits for Thyra objects
oCTeuchos::ParameterListAcceptor [external]
|\CTeuchos::ParameterListAcceptorDefaultBase [external]
| \CThyra::TsqrAdaptor< Scalar >Stub adaptor from Thyra::MultiVectorBase to TSQR
oCPreconditionerFactoryBase
|oCThyra::BelosTpetraPreconditionerFactory< MatrixType >Concrete preconditioner factory subclass based on Belos. (Yes, Belos solvers can also be used as preconditioners!)
|oCThyra::IfpackPreconditionerFactoryConcrete preconditioner factory subclass based on Ifpack
|\CThyra::MLPreconditionerFactoryConcrete preconditioner factory subclass based on ML
oCReductionFunctional
|oCThyra::MockMaxNormInfEpsReductionFunctional< Scalar >Mock max(NormInf, eps) ReductionFunctional subclass used for unit testing
|\CThyra::MockNormInfReductionFunctional< Scalar >Mock NormInf ReductionFunctional subclass used for unit testing
oCSolverManager
|\CThyra::BelosTpetraKrylov< SC, MV, OP >
| oCThyra::BelosTpetraGmres< SC, MV, OP >
| oCThyra::BelosTpetraGmresPipeline< SC, MV, OP >
| oCThyra::BelosTpetraGmresSingleReduce< SC, MV, OP >
| \CThyra::BelosTpetraGmresSstep< SC, MV, OP >
oCStatusTest
|\CThyra::GeneralSolveCriteriaBelosStatusTest< Scalar >Subclass of Belos::StatusTest that implements every possible form of SolveCriteria that exists by forcing the computation of X and R
\CTeuchos::VerboseObjectBase [external]
 \CTeuchos::VerboseObject< GeneralSolveCriteriaBelosStatusTest< Scalar > > [external]
  \CThyra::GeneralSolveCriteriaBelosStatusTest< Scalar >Subclass of Belos::StatusTest that implements every possible form of SolveCriteria that exists by forcing the computation of X and R